Now, lets take care of the skin in just "FIVE" simple steps.
Rule 1 Identifying Your Skin Type: This is the first thing to do to ensure three things:
firstly, all the efforts you put is in tune with your skin type(dry, oily, etc.,) and tone(fair, dark, wheatish, etc.,). Secondly, don't forget that your skin type and tone will never change. So, stop worrying about it and do the best to nourish it to glow. Thirdly, test for compatibility on every product and procedure you are going to use on your skin.
Rule 2 Listen To Your Skin: It is all over you as the largest organ of your body. It stops dehydration, bad microbes out and what not!! The list goes on. Hence, it has a lot to speak for you to listen and interpret. The change in its texture, sensations, itching, and rashes - this is the only way skin can talk to you. Means, its a call for your attention and action.The quality of the skin is a sign of overall wellness of you. Listening is 50% solution.
Rule 3 Be Gentle With Your Skin: Do not over do anything like - applying lotions, creams or any kind of face packs. It can cause unwanted damage and adds to the problem. The results will be quick if you timely (not when your moods wanna do it) apply thrice a day. Don't use abrasive scrubs, excessive soap, or alcoholic toners, etc., It is good not to prefer extremely cold or hot water. Only gentle care helps grow normal collagen production.
Rule 4 Nourish Your Skin Regularly: All of us take care of the skin. The one who cares for it regularly has the "BEST SKIN." Use a moisturizer which has SPF (sun protection formula) and which is seasonal every day. Apply it gently on the face and the neck as they are mostly exposed to sun and pollution. Use a suitable face-wash with cold water to apply the cream each time. Remove any sort of makeup before you go to bed. Do not feel light about applying before you go to bed, that's the best time to see good results. Exfoliate your skin once a week or twice a month to remove dead cells and purify the surface.
Rule 5 Eat And Drink Skin Friendly: "You are what you eat" - is an old adage. True! Besides your overall health, the look of your skin and feel is the result of what you eat and drink regularly. If you want skin to be friends with you, you must do what it wants you to do. Drinking plenty of water flushes toxicants off the body from time to time which helps the skin to glow. Lack of nutrition and insufficient water results in pale and dead skin. Difficult to recover! Eating nutritious food provides Vitamin C, E and B which can protect the skin from all sorts of sun damage, repairs skin cells and contributes towards anti-aging to an extent.
